Florists New Orleans

Flora Savage

Address
1301 Royal St
Place
New Orleans , LA 70116-2514
Landline
(504) 581-4728

Description

Flora Savage can be found at 1301 Royal St . The following is offered: Florists - In New Orleans there are 21 other Florists. An overview can be found here.

Reviews

This listing was not reviewed yet

Categories

Florists
(504)581-4728 (504)-581-4728 +15045814728

Map 1301 Royal St